Leff DeLoach, 71, died early Thursday morning, December 10, in the Bulloch County Hospital after a long illness. He was president of the W. B. DeLoach Company and was active as farm manager for the company. He was associated with Sea Island Bank from 1933 to 1943 and prior to that was associated with the old Bank of Statesboro. He was a member of the First Baptist Church of Statesboro.

He is survived by his wife, Mrs. Nissie Jones DeLoach of Statesboro; one son, J. G. DeLoach of Columbus/ two grandchildren, Johnny and Deborah DeLoach, both of Columbus; four sisters, Mrs. J. L. Nevil of Metter, Mrs. Marion Robbins Sr., Statesboro, Mrs. J. L. Adams of metter and Mrs. K. L. Brewton of Estill, S.C.; one brother, Bourbon DeLoach of Claxton and several nieces and nephews.

Funeral services were held at 3:00 o'clock Friday afternoon, December 11, from the First Baptist Church of Statesboro, conducted by Rev. J. Robert Smith. Burial was in the East Side Cemetery. Pallbearers were his nephews, Dr. John Bowen, Kenneth Brewton, Lem Nevil Jr., Joe Hines, Lester Jones, Grady Bland, Robert Bland and Guyton DeLoach. Barnes Funeral Home was in charge of arrangements.

The Bulloch Herald – 17 Dec 1959
